Why Google+ Will Fail.

Google has already ensured the failure of their Google+ project because of one very vital flaw - branding. Perception is everything, and the branding 'experts' at Googleplex don't seem to get that.

Google is perceived as a search-engine and they cannot possibly change that. FaceBook is a social-network and you can't change that too. Google+ will fail for the same reasons Facebook Mail will fail - both line extended products in fortified teritories. At the most, they'll only achieve lukewarm results.

The Ultimate Price.

Google's project might sound reasonable, but it actually sounds as reasonable as launching an "Indomie Spagheti", or a "Coca-Cola Beer" or a "Milo Milk". In the short term, they might seem to make a little progress with the new line extensions, however, it's the Google brand that will pay the ultimate price. Look at what is happening to Yahoo (Google is a search-engine, Facebook is a social network what is Yahoo? - news, email, autos, health, blablabla?). Google is trying to line-extend themselves to death.
